Serving: 5-6pax
[Ingredients]
220g yam - peeled and cut into cubes
2 cups rice grains
60g dried shrimps - soaked till soft, roughly chopped
8pcs Chinese mushrooms - soaked till soft, diced and reserve 250ml soaking water
80g wax sausage - soaked till soft, diced
450g pork belly - slice into 1cm strips
10 shallots - peeled and thinly sliced
6 cloves garlic - chopped
100ml water
2 tbsp cooking oil
[Seasoning]
1.5 tbsp oyster sauce
2 tbsp light soy sauce
1.5 tbsp dark soy sauce
1 tbsp sesame oil
2 tbsp shaoxing wine (绍兴酒)
0.5 tsp sugar
0.5 tsp pepper
[Steps]
Wash and drain rice, set aside.
In a pan heated with 1 tbsp of oil, add in pork belly and pan-fry till browned. Set aside.
In the same pan, add in yam cubes and stir-fry till browned. Set aside.
In the same pan, add in 1 tbsp of oil, followed by garlic, shallots, sausage and dried shrimp, stir-fry till fragrant.
Add in mushrooms, rice, pork belly and yam, mix well. Followed by seasoning ingredients.
Transfer mixture to rice cooker and set it to cook.
